When I tell a gmail to archive. Where does it go?

They are just hidden from your inbox. You can see them again by clicking "all mail" or by searching for a word in the e-mail. It basically just cleans up your inbox.

What I do is click on the star so it is shown in color then archive and it will always be in your starred folder for further use and then I delete it when I no longer need the email.
